Review submitted for Svat Electronics Web Ready H.264 DVR Security System with 4 Cameras (SVCV500)
Pros: Simple Interface
Cons: Inaccurate instructions
Other Comments: When motion is detected, this system will not do like previous models and email you a .jpg of whatever triggered the alarm. It will only email you a .264 video file that you cannot view as promised on a blackberry Bold. I am an IT professional, so yes, I followed all of the instructions correctly and even installed the app for mobile viewing...nothing. So, you have to log into the user interface through a PC to see the motion event. [...]. The manual is very detailed, but contains errors, even on something as simple as labeling the buttons correctly on the front of the DVR.Motion detection: during daylight hours, good. At night, it logs motion events for every moth that flies in front of it, even on the lowest sensitivity level. I don't know about you, but I don't need 40 emails at night about moths. I just want an email if someone is at the door.I do not recommend this product or this company.

Review submitted for Svat Electronics Web Ready H.264 DVR Security System with 4 Cameras (SVCV500)
Pros: Easy Installation, Easily Understood Instructions, Reliable, Simple Interface
Cons:
Other Comments: I purchased the product to monitor a vacation rental. I struggled between the Defender version and the SVAT version. When looking at the marketing material one would believe the Defender had more features a better interface... this is not the case. Setting up the general features is very easy. While the interface is a little week as long as you follow the instructions carefully you will be fine. Setting up and viewing on you home network is simple and requires barely a basic understanding of the network. Setting up to view over the internet was slightly more difficult. I have FIOS and my router was not listed on the support page. I chose the directions for a Linksys router and was able to figure out the settings on the FIOS router. The picture when viewing on the internet even at the best setting looks like more of a slide show than a video however its prefect for my application. When viewing on a directly attached monitor the picture is perfect. The focal length on the included cameras is ok however if you want to make out a persons face you need to be no more than 10' from the person. I am all ready thinking of replacing on of the cameras with an upgraded one to monitor the parking area. I have not yet tried to set up the automated email however after reviewing the instructions it looks like you would need a fairly good understanding of networks and security to pull it off. I have a Droid so couldn't view on my phone however I will try and set up my wife's Blackberry. Bottom line is that this is a fantastic system with lots of useful functionality. Take into consideration the price a d you can't beat it.
